The world economy has fallen into its deepest recession in history. Unemployment figures, already at record highs, are steadily rising while a disenfranchised population, living off meager government handouts, is forced to survive from one day to the next in huge run down city ghettos. Riots are regular occurrences that face off struggling, underfunded police forces that have also descended into thuggery. There are rising fears of governments losing control, the collapse of civil society and the outbreak of global anarchy. Into this scenario enters Buchanon, an enigmatic billionaire who made his fortune manufacturing gaming consoles. He has a covert plan aimed at protecting the top one per cent of society from the outcome of such a breakdown and has persuaded rogue government elements around the world to support him. The plan is diabolical, cold blooded and horrifying; it will kill over 95% of the global population. Finally the plan is ready for activation, or would be if Mark Wittig, one of Buchanon's R& D engineers, had not disappeared with an important piece of software in an attempt to thwart the plan. Laske, a government minister in the EU government and one of Buchanon's most ardent collaborators, is tasked with retrieving the software and kidnaps Wittig's sister, Gabi, to this end. But Laske has not reckoned with Gabi's resourceful friends who commit themselves to rescuing her and in doing so uncover something nobody had bargained for, something that will change the course of history in ways that nobody could ever have imagined.
